问答网首页 > 公司管理 > 会展 > 会展小程序代码怎么写(如何编写一个高效的会展小程序代码?)
 收心 收心
会展小程序代码怎么写(如何编写一个高效的会展小程序代码?)
编写一个会展小程序,首先需要确定小程序的功能和需求。以下是一个简单的会展小程序的代码示例: # 导入所需库 IMPORT REQUESTS FROM BS4 IMPORT BEAUTIFULSOUP # 获取会展信息 DEF GET_CONFERENCE_INFO(): URL = "HTTPS://EXAMPLE.COM/CONFERENCE" # 替换为实际会展信息的网址 RESPONSE = REQUESTS.GET(URL) SOUP = BEAUTIFULSOUP(RESPONSE.TEXT, "HTML.PARSER") CONFERENCE_INFO = SOUP.FIND("DIV", CLASS_="CONFERENCE-INFO") RETURN CONFERENCE_INFO # 获取参展商信息 DEF GET_VENDORS(CONFERENCE_ID): URL = F"HTTPS://EXAMPLE.COM/CONFERENCE/{CONFERENCE_ID}/VENDORS" # 替换为实际参展商信息的网址 RESPONSE = REQUESTS.GET(URL) SOUP = BEAUTIFULSOUP(RESPONSE.TEXT, "HTML.PARSER") VENDOR_LIST = SOUP.FIND_ALL("DIV", CLASS_="VENDOR-ITEM") RETURN VENDOR_LIST # 获取展位信息 DEF GET_BOOTHS(CONFERENCE_ID): URL = F"HTTPS://EXAMPLE.COM/CONFERENCE/{CONFERENCE_ID}/BOOTHS" # 替换为实际展位信息的网址 RESPONSE = REQUESTS.GET(URL) SOUP = BEAUTIFULSOUP(RESPONSE.TEXT, "HTML.PARSER") BOOTH_LIST = SOUP.FIND_ALL("DIV", CLASS_="BOOTH-ITEM") RETURN BOOTH_LIST # 主函数 DEF MAIN(): CONFERENCE_ID = INPUT("请输入会展ID: ") CONFERENCE_INFO = GET_CONFERENCE_INFO() PRINT(CONFERENCE_INFO) VENDORS = GET_VENDORS(CONFERENCE_ID) PRINT("参展商列表:") FOR VENDOR IN VENDORS: PRINT(VENDOR) BOOTHS = GET_BOOTHS(CONFERENCE_ID) PRINT("展位列表:") FOR BOOTH IN BOOTHS: PRINT(BOOTH) IF __NAME__ == "__MAIN__": MAIN() 请注意,这个示例代码仅用于演示目的,实际应用中需要根据具体的会展信息来源进行修改。同时,由于网络请求可能会受到各种因素的影响,建议使用合适的错误处理机制来确保程序的稳定性。

目前只接受武汉地区升学咨询

咨询范围:武汉幼升小、武汉小升初择校、武汉中考志愿填报、武汉中考冲刺集训、湖北高考复读、武汉地区各个年级转学借读,航天研学夏令营

幸相知幸相知
会展小程序的代码编写涉及多个方面,包括前端界面设计、后端数据处理以及数据库管理等。以下是一个简单的示例: 前端界面设计:可以使用HTML、CSS和JAVASCRIPT来实现。例如,创建一个表单用于收集用户信息,一个列表用于展示参展商信息,一个按钮用于提交表单。 <!DOCTYPE HTML> <HTML LANG="ZH"> <HEAD> <META CHARSET="UTF-8"> <META NAME="VIEWPORT" CONTENT="WIDTH=DEVICE-WIDTH, INITIAL-SCALE=1.0"> <TITLE>会展小程序</TITLE> <LINK REL="STYLESHEET" HREF="STYLES.CSS"> </HEAD> <BODY> <H1>会展小程序</H1> <FORM ID="REGISTRATIONFORM"> <LABEL FOR="NAME">姓名:</LABEL> <INPUT TYPE="TEXT" ID="NAME" NAME="NAME" REQUIRED> <BR> <LABEL FOR="CONTACT">联系方式:</LABEL> <INPUT TYPE="TEXT" ID="CONTACT" NAME="CONTACT" REQUIRED> <BR> <BUTTON TYPE="SUBMIT">提交</BUTTON> </FORM> <DIV ID="RESULT"></DIV> <SCRIPT SRC="APP.JS"></SCRIPT> </BODY> </HTML> 后端数据处理:可以使用NODE.JS、PYTHON(FLASK或DJANGO)或JAVA(SPRING BOOT)等后端技术来实现。例如,使用EXPRESS框架创建一个API接口,接收前端发送的表单数据,进行验证和存储。 CONST EXPRESS = REQUIRE('EXPRESS'); CONST APP = EXPRESS(); CONST PORT = 3000; APP.USE(EXPRESS.JSON()); APP.POST('/REGISTER', (REQ, RES) => { CONST { NAME, CONTACT } = REQ.BODY; // 对输入数据进行验证和处理 // ... RES.SEND({ MESSAGE: '注册成功' }); }); APP.LISTEN(PORT, () => { CONSOLE.LOG(`APP RUNNING ON HTTP://LOCALHOST:${PORT}`); }); 数据库管理:可以使用MYSQL、MONGODB等数据库来存储用户信息和参展商信息。例如,创建一个名为USERS的表,包含ID、NAME和CONTACT等字段。 CREATE TABLE USERS ( ID INT PRIMARY KEY AUTO_INCREMENT, NAME VARCHAR(255) NOT NULL, CONTACT VARCHAR(255) NOT NULL ); 其他功能实现:根据需求添加其他功能,如搜索参展商、查看参展商信息等。可以使用JAVASCRIPT、REACT或VUE等前端框架来实现。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

会展相关问答

  • 2026-04-29 虹桥国家会展中心什么样子(虹桥国家会展中心的宏伟外观和独特设计,究竟呈现出怎样的风采?)

    虹桥国家会展中心位于中国上海市,是一座现代化的展览场馆。它占地面积广阔,拥有多个展馆和展厅,能够举办各种规模的展览活动。 虹桥国家会展中心的设计独特,采用了现代建筑风格,与周围的城市景观相融合。它的外观由多个玻璃幕墙组成...

  • 2026-04-29 会展策划笔试内容怎么写(如何撰写一份专业的会展策划笔试内容?)

    会展策划笔试内容通常包括以下几个方面: 会展基础知识:了解会展的定义、类型、特点以及发展历程等。 会展策划流程:掌握会展策划的基本步骤,如市场调研、目标设定、活动规划、预算编制、风险评估等。 会展项目管理:学习如何进行...

  • 2026-04-29 会展英语资料怎么写好呢(如何撰写出色的会展英语资料?)

    会展英语资料的编写需要遵循一定的结构和格式,以确保信息的准确性、清晰性和专业性。以下是一些建议,可以帮助您编写高质量的会展英语资料: 明确目的:在开始编写之前,明确您希望传达的信息和目标受众。这将帮助您确定所需的内容...

  • 2026-04-29 畜博会展示的什么产品类型(畜博会将展出哪些类型的产品?)

    畜博会展示的产品类型通常包括以下几个方面: 畜牧业产品:这包括各种肉类、禽类、乳制品、蛋制品、水产品等。这些产品直接来源于畜牧业,是畜博会的核心展示内容。 畜牧设备与技术:畜博会也会展示各种畜牧养殖设备、自动化设...

  • 2026-04-29 大专会展策划与管理什么

    大专会展策划与管理专业是一门结合了会展经济、市场营销、旅游管理、公共关系和项目管理等多学科知识的课程。该专业旨在培养具备会展策划、组织、执行及管理能力的专业人才,以满足现代服务业特别是会展业对高素质人才的需求。 课程内容...

  • 2026-04-29 枣庄什么时候有会展中心(枣庄何时将迎来其首个会展中心?)

    枣庄市的会展中心建设规划尚未明确公布。 枣庄市作为山东省的一个地级市,近年来在城市建设和经济发展方面取得了一定的成就。然而,关于枣庄市是否有会展中心的具体信息,目前尚不清楚。 一般来说,一个城市的会展中心通常是为了展示该...